Radio Montecarlo: Real Madrid led to Zegrov

Edon Zegrov is showing spectacular performances after the match and thus has fallen into the eye of many major European clubs.

He talked a lot about his eventual departure this summer, but that did not happen, as the Kosovo star continued to qualify Leele in the Champions League.

And after many clubs, Europe's champion, Real Madrid, has now been eye - catching, writes the newspaper Express.

It's Radio Montecarlo that reports that “Los Blankos” is considering the possibility of transferring the Kosovo Superstar.

Zegrov has a contract with Leelle until 2026, but he is not expected to complete it.
